为什么导入包出现错误了?

package com.lunce;
import com.lunce.lion.Dota2Hero;
public class Dota2Hero {
    
	    private String name;
	    private  static float dexterity;
	    private static float strength;
	    private static float intellectual;
	    
	    public void setDexterity(float newsDexterity){
	    	dexterity=newsDexterity;
	    	System.out.println("sv的敏捷:"+dexterity);
	    }
	    public Dota2Hero(){}
	    static { strength=10.0f;dexterity=10.0f; intellectual=10.0f;}
	    public void property(float newDexterity){
	    	dexterity=newDexterity;
	    	System.out.println("火女的敏捷是:"+dexterity);
	    }
    public static void main(String[] args) {
		Dota2Hero lina=new Dota2Hero();
		lina.property(15.0f);
			
	}
}


下面是是另一个包的同类代码

package com.lunce.lion;

public class Dota2Hero {

    float dexterity;

public Dota2Hero(){

System.out.println("hello");

}

}


最后的地球人
浏览 1313回答 1
1回答

狮子_白的lalala

你导入的类和当前类同名,这是命名规范的问题
打开App,查看更多内容
随时随地看视频慕课网APP

相关分类

Java